Temple fair in Jin is listed in the non-material cultural heritage of Suzhou, Jiangsu Province and our country. It contains abundant cultural elements, including folk beliefs in farming rituals, heroes and generals, and Buddhism, local operas and acrobatics, local music and dancing, and some folk traditional handicrafts including rich food fermentation, manufacturing of productive tools and living utensils and knitting as well. The essay looks at the current situation of temple fair’s protection and inheritance. From the perspectives of the policies, ventures, funds, mass organizations and successors, it also points out some problems related in the process of protection and inheritance, like imperfection of policy systems, aging of successors, and destruction of ecological environment as well. Philosophic thinking of cultural ecology and living cultural should be introduced in the protection and inheritance of temple fair in Jin. It should insist on human-oriented principle, combining with principles of integrity, diversity,productivity and living, and ecological environment protection. Based on this, the protection and inheritance of temple fair in Jin should pay more attention to the improvements of policy systems, organization and safeguard mechanism, the establishment of cultural and ecological protection areas of Jin, the cultivation of temple fair’s organizers and inheritors, the construction of cultural carriers like temple fair museums, non-material cultural heritage show centers and so on. |
